Variant summary

Our verdict is Uncertain significance. Variant got 3 ACMG points: 3P and 0B. PM1PP2

The NM_000090.4(COL3A1):c.1129G>A(p.Ala377Thr)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000122 in 1,556,540 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★★).

Genes affected
COL3A1 (HGNC:2201): (collagen type III alpha 1 chain) This gene encodes the pro-alpha1 chains of type III collagen, a fibrillar collagen that is found in extensible connective tissues such as skin, lung, uterus, intestine and the vascular system, frequently in association with type I collagen. Mutations in this gene are associated with Ehlers-Danlos syndrome type IV, and with aortic and arterial aneurysms. [provided by R. Dalgleish, Feb 2008]

Submissions by phenotype

Ehlers-Danlos syndrome, type 4 Uncertain:2
Uncertain significance, criteria provided, single submitterclinical testingAll of Us Research Program, National Institutes of HealthAug 15, 2023This missense variant replaces alanine with threonine at codon 377 of the COL3A1 protein. Computational prediction tools and conservation analyses are inconclusive regarding the impact of this variant on the protein function. Computational splicing tools suggest that this variant may not impact RNA splicing. To our knowledge, functional assays have not been performed for this variant. This variant has been reported in an individual affected with vascular anomaly (PMID: 28655553). This variant has also been identified in 6/195374 chromosomes in the general population by the Genome Aggregation Database (gnomAD). Available evidence is insufficient to determine the role of this variant in disease conclusively. Therefore, this variant is classified as a Variant of Uncertain Significance. -
Uncertain significance, criteria provided, single submitterclinical testingInvitaeOct 05, 2023This sequence change replaces alanine, which is neutral and non-polar, with threonine, which is neutral and polar, at codon 377 of the COL3A1 protein (p.Ala377Thr). This variant is present in population databases (no rsID available, gnomAD 0.02%). This missense change has been observed in individual(s) with vascular anomalies (PMID: 28655553). ClinVar contains an entry for this variant (Variation ID: 529323). Advanced modeling of protein sequence and biophysical properties (such as structural, functional, and spatial information, amino acid conservation, physicochemical variation, residue mobility, and thermodynamic stability) performed at Invitae indicates that this missense variant is not expected to disrupt COL3A1 protein function. In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. -
Familial thoracic aortic aneurysm and aortic dissection Uncertain:1
Uncertain significance, criteria provided, single submitterclinical testingColor Diagnostics, LLC DBA Color HealthJun 15, 2023This missense variant replaces alanine with threonine at codon 377 of the COL3A1 protein. Computational prediction suggests that this variant may not impact protein structure and function (internally defined REVEL score threshold <= 0.5, PMID: 27666373). To our knowledge, functional studies have not been reported for this variant. This variant has been reported in an individual with vascular anomalies (PMID: 28655553). This variant has been identified in 6/195374 chromosomes in the general population by the Genome Aggregation Database (gnomAD). The available evidence is insufficient to determine the role of this variant in disease conclusively. Therefore, this variant is classified as a Variant of Uncertain Significance. -
COL3A1-related condition Uncertain:1
Uncertain significance, criteria provided, single submitterclinical testingPreventionGenetics, part of Exact SciencesJun 22, 2023The COL3A1 c.1129G>A variant is predicted to result in the amino acid substitution p.Ala377Thr. This variant was reported in the heterozygous state in an individual with vascular anomalies (Supplementary Table II, Patient ID R837, Mattassi et al. 2018. PubMed ID: 28655553). This variant is reported in 0.022% of alleles in individuals of East Asian descent in gnomAD (http://gnomad.broadinstitute.org/variant/2-189858165-G-A). At this time, the clinical significance of this variant is uncertain due to the absence of conclusive functional and genetic evidence. -
